How Eco-Conscious Cleaning Extends the Lifespan of High-End & Vintage Attire

One of the lesser-known benefits of eco-friendly dry cleaning is its role in fabric preservation. Traditional solvents, such as perchloroethylene (perc), can degrade delicate fibers over time, leading to premature wear and tear. Conversely, gentle, eco-friendly solutions operate at lower temperatures and exert less mechanical stress, which is essential for high-value garments like silk blouses, cashmere sweaters, or vintage couture. By maintaining the integrity of fibers and minimizing chemical residues, these methods ensure that your wardrobe remains pristine and durable for years to come. Have you ever wondered what specific processes or innovations make eco-friendly dry cleaning so effective at fabric preservation?

Innovations like ultrasonic cleaning, combined with plant-based solvents, are emerging as game-changers. Ultrasonics produce microscopic vibrations that gently dislodge dirt and oils without aggressive mechanical action, reducing fiber stress. This technology, paired with eco-friendly solvents, offers a holistic approach to delicate fabric care, ensuring garments are cleaned thoroughly without damage. Deciphering the Complexities of Sourcing and Formulation in Plant-Based Solvents

Understanding the nuances behind plant-based cleaning solvents is essential for ensuring safety and efficacy. Not all solutions are created equal; their safety profile hinges on sourcing, processing, and formulation. For instance, natural oils like coconut or jojoba, when processed correctly, provide excellent cleaning power without allergenic residues. However, residual trace allergens can sometimes remain, especially if manufacturing standards are lax.

To mitigate this, I recommend prioritizing services that adhere to strict clean label standards. These standards emphasize transparency, ensuring that products are free from synthetic fragrances, harmful additives, and residual chemicals.
